Senior Data Engineer Location: This posting is for an existing vacancy in Wellington-Altus’ Toronto, Winnipeg, or Calgary office. Our organization: Founded in 2017, Wellington-Altus Financial Inc. (Wellington-Altus) is the parent company to Wellington-Altus Private Counsel Inc., Wellington-Altus USA Inc., Wellington-Altus Insurance Inc., Wellington-Altus Group Solutions Inc., and Wellington-Altus Private Wealth Inc.-the top-rated* investment dealer in Canada and one of Canada’s Best Managed Companies. With over $45 billion in assets under administration and offices across the country, Wellington-Altus identifies with successful, entrepreneurial advisors and portfolio managers and their high-net-worth clients. *Investment Executive 2025 Brokerage Report Card. The opportunity: Reporting to the Senior Manager, Data Engineering, the Senior Data Engineer will be responsible for designing, building, and deploying scalable data processing pipelines, and data platform capabilities using the company’s core data technologies, including AWS Glue, Lambda, Athena, Redshift and selected open-source tools. This role ensures that the data solutions are reliable, efficient, and aligned with established engineering standards and best practices. The role will collaborate closely with Data Analysts, Quality Assurance, and cross-functional teams to deliver high-quality data products, enable new business capabilities, and support data-driven decision-making. Additionally, this role will contribute to the evolution of the organization’s data architecture, promote data quality standards, and help build robust data capabilities that support and accelerate the company’s strategic objectives.
